Brake lights need to operate on a retardation rate commensurate with actually slowing the car more rapidly than engine braking alone. EU regulators with their love of micromanaging everything say the following - ≤ 0,7 m/s2 The (brake lights) signal shall not be generated > 0,7 m/s2 and ≤ 1,3 m/s2 The signal may be generated > 1,3 m/s2 The signal shall be generated Well done EU on this one. It solves the fake braking beloved of older Smart Alec drivers and the non lighting of brake lights when regen braking is working.
